The Committee on Appropriations reports the bill (S. 3708) making
appropriations for Departments of Labor, Health and Human Services, and
Education and related agencies for the fiscal year ending September 30,
2007, and for other purposes, reports favorably thereon and recommends that
the bill do pass.
-------------------------------------------------------------
-------------------------------------------------------------
Total of bill as reported to the Senate $605,536,272,000
Amount of 2006 appropriations 609,531,301,000
Amount of 2007 budget estimate 601,083,544,000
Amount of House allowance 1 604,990,972,000
Bill as recommended to Senate compared to--
2006 appropriations -3,995,029,000
2007 budget estimate +4,452,728,000
House allowance +545,300,000
